Shipping Rules – control how your shipments are booked automatically
With Shipping Rules, you can decide once how your shipments should be handled, which carriers are shown, in what order, and which add-ons should always be enabled. The rules then apply automatically with every booking, both in the app and via integrations.
What can I use Shipping Rules for?
Here are some common use cases:
- You always want to ship without pickup and avoid activating it manually every time
- A certain carrier performs poorly to a specific postal code — you never want to see it as an option there
- A customer should always receive a specific shipping method, regardless of who in the company is booking
- During holidays you want to restrict available options so that temporary staff can't make the wrong choice
- You ship outside the EU and want Incoterm DDP to always be pre-selected

How does it work?
1. Open Shipping Rules
Go to Settings → Shipping Rules in Sendify. Here you'll see an overview of your active rules and can create new ones.

2. Create a rule
Click New rule and choose whether to create a rule from a template (simple rule) or build your own more advanced rule.

a. Advanced rule
Start by choosing when the rule should apply:
- All shipments
- Only certain shipments (Plus/Pro), e.g.:
- Delivery country is Germany
- Weight exceeds 20 kg
- Recipient is a specific contact in the address book
- Sender postal code starts with 7
You can combine multiple conditions in the same rule.

Then choose what the rule should do:
- Customize which carriers are shown - remove carriers or products you don't want to see, or decide the order in which carriers appear in the search results

- Choose an add-on - automatically enable an add-on (e.g. Without pickup or DDP)

3. Activate the rule
Save and activate the rule. It takes effect immediately and applies from the next search. You can temporarily deactivate a rule at any time without deleting it — useful during holidays or for exceptions.
FAQ
Do the rules apply when booking via an integration? Yes, Shipping Rules work both in the app and via integrations.
Can I have multiple rules active at the same time? Yes. If multiple rules match the same shipment, they are applied in the order they are listed. You can change the order in settings.
What happens if I deactivate a rule? The rule is saved but won't affect search results until you activate it again.
I previously used Without pickup under Booking settings - what happens to it? That setting has been automatically moved to Shipping Rules. Everything continues to work exactly as before, just in a new place.
Can I test a rule before it takes effect? Create a rule and run a test search to see how the results are affected.
